Q: Where are MS Channels most commonly used?

A: MS Channels are widely used in structural engineering, bridge construction, industrial sheds, plant structures, purlins, and various fabrication projects that demand strength, durability, and corrosion resistance.

Q: What advantages do galvanized or anti-rust coated MS Channels offer?

A: Channels with galvanized or anti-rust coating provide enhanced corrosion resistance, extending the lifespan and performance of structures exposed to harsh or outdoor environments.

Q: When should I consider mill edge versus clean edge finish for MS Channels?

A: Choose mill edge finish for general construction and fabrication purposes. Opt for clean edge finish when you need refined aesthetics or when preparing the channel for painting, welding, or other post-process treatments.
